The Importance of Energy-Efficient Windows
Windows are more than simply openings that allow light and fresh air into a home. They are integral parts of a building's thermal envelope, which helps to maintain a consistent indoor temperature level. Energy-efficient windows are designed to decrease heat transfer, minimize drafts, and avoid air leak, ultimately resulting in lower heating & cooling expenses. According to the U.S. Department of Energy, windows can represent 25% to 30% of property heat loss and gain. Therefore, guaranteeing that windows remain in great condition is essential for keeping a home's energy efficiency.
Typical Window Problems and Their Impact on Energy Efficiency
Before diving into the repair process, it's essential to determine the typical problems that can impact window performance. Here are a few of the most frequent concerns:

Drafts and Air Leaks:
Causes: Cracks, gaps, or damaged weatherstripping.Impact: Drafts can considerably increase cooling and heating costs by permitting conditioned air to get away and unconditioned air to get in.
Broken Seals:
Causes: Aging, direct exposure to extreme temperatures, or physical damage.Impact: Broken seals in double- or triple-pane windows can result in fogging and lower insulation homes.
Damaged or Damaged Frames:
Causes: Moisture damage, termite infestation, or general wear and tear.Effect: Damaged frames can trigger air leakages and make it tough to open or close windows, resulting in increased energy intake.
Faulty Hardware:
Causes: Rust, deterioration, or mechanical failure.Impact: Malfunctioning hardware can avoid windows from closing correctly, causing air leaks and decreasing energy effectiveness.
Broken or Broken Glass:

Fixing energy-efficient windows can be a simple procedure if you follow these actions:

Identify the Problem:
Conduct a thorough assessment of all windows to recognize any problems such as drafts, fogging, or damaged frames.Use a candle or incense stick to spot air leakages by moving it around the window frame and noting where the flame flickers.
Seal Air Leaks:
Weatherstripping: Apply weatherstripping around the window frame to seal gaps and avoid air leaks. Typical types include foam, rubber, and vinyl.Caulking: Use a high-quality, weather-resistant caulk to seal gaps in between the window frame and the wall.Insulating Films: Install insulating movies on the window glass to decrease heat transfer and enhance energy performance.
Replace Broken Seals:
Diagnosis: If you discover condensation or fogging between the panes of double- or triple-pane windows, the seal is likely broken.Repairs: In some cases, the seal can be fixed by reapplying a sealant. Nevertheless, if the damage is comprehensive, it may be required to replace the whole window unit.
Repair or Replace Damaged Frames:
Assessment: Check for indications of moisture damage, rot, or termite infestation. If the damage is small, you can often repair the frame.Repair: Sand down any rough areas, use a wood filler, and repaint or stain the frame.Replacement: For extreme damage, think about changing the whole window frame. Modern products such as vinyl, fiberglass, and composite deal exceptional sturdiness and energy effectiveness.

Lubrication: Clean and lubricate the window hinges and locks to ensure they operate efficiently.Replacement: If hardware is beyond repair, replace it with new, energy-efficient elements.
Replace Cracked or Broken Glass:

How do I understand if my windows need repair?
Typical signs include drafts, fogging, trouble in opening or closing, and visible damage to the frame or glass.
What is the most common reason for window leakages?
Worn-out weatherstripping and gaps in the caulking are the most frequent causes of air leaks around windows.
Can I repair a damaged seal myself?
Sometimes, you can reapply a sealant, but for comprehensive damage, it is recommended to speak with a professional.
What products are best for energy-efficient windows?
Vinyl, fiberglass, and composite products use excellent toughness and energy effectiveness.
How typically should I examine my windows?
It is suggested to examine windows at least when a year, preferably before the onset of the heating or cooling season.
Are energy-efficient window repairs economical?
Yes, the initial cost of repairs can be balanced out by long-lasting cost savings on energy expenses and increased home value.
